No Plan B Discussed for Greece, PM Cerar Says
Brussels, 26 June - The EU Summit has not discussed a plan B for Greece, according to Prime Minister Miro Cerar, who said in Brussels on Friday that "reading between the lines, plan B could mean Greece exiting the eurozone".
